Description

There are packages installed that are affected by a vulnerability referenced in the following CVE:

- Jetty before 4.2.27, 5.1 before 5.1.12, 6.0 before 6.0.2, and 6.1 before 6.1.0pre3 generates predictable
session identifiers using java.util.random, which makes it easier for remote attackers to guess a session
identifier through brute force attacks, bypass authentication requirements, and possibly conduct cross-
site request forgery attacks. (CVE-2006-6969)
